## Releases

Graphlume releases ship monthly. Support team: always direct customers to the latest tagged build of the dependency graph visualizer; older builds lack the cycle-detection fix. Verify downloaded artifacts before sending links. All release tarballs are signed, and you can validate them against the key below.

signing key of yadug-bagep = bky9_oo1ESH44Y

The tax-rate lookup cache in the Breva checkout service worries me. Entries are keyed only by region code, so a stale or poisoned entry would apply the wrong rate to every order in that region until expiry. Please verify: TTLs are short enough to bound exposure, negative lookups aren't cached, and the refresh path revalidates against the signed rate feed rather than trusting upstream blindly. Also confirm eviction is size-bounded so an attacker can't churn the keyspace. Current cache settings for review:

limits module of yagaf-yajef:
RATE_LIMITS = {
    "novwyn": 950,
    "wenath": 428,
    "prawyn": 413,
    "gorvan": 539,
    "praael": 870,
    "drumir": 113,
    "gordor": 439,
}

## Deployment

Textgate's encoding sniffer runs as a sidecar next to the upload service. Deploy both together; the sniffer inspects the first 64 KB of each uploaded text file and tags it before storage. Mismatched tags block ingestion, so keep the confidence threshold sane. The sidecar reads its runtime settings from the values below.

deployment values, yafop-fahap:
[lamwyn]
team = silath
access_code = ac_166fb2
host = lamwyn.orvexgrid.example
port = 9300
owner = pelael.praius
peer = istiel.zarqeldyn.corp

// SECURITY REVIEW NOTE — CalendarMergeWindow constant
//
// This constant bounds how far the Skylark calendar sync will rewind
// when resolving conflicting edits between the Duskfield mobile client
// and the server store. Widening it beyond 72 hours allows replayed
// stale events to overwrite newer entries, which was the vector in the
// Marrowgate incident. Any change requires sign-off from the sync
// working group. The reviewed build carrying this value is recorded in
// the token below.

pipeline stamp: htk4_66df